The Rada wants to change the rules of the CCC: what they propose

The Verkhovna Rada has registered a bill that is intended to change the rules of work for employees of territorial recruitment centers (TCC). It concerns the mandatory identification of military personnel during mobilization events.

This is evidenced by draft law No. 15176.

The document proposes to oblige CCC employees to wear individual badges with a number. This is necessary so that people can clearly understand that they are dealing with an official representative, not an outsider.

The authors of the bill explain that there is a problem now: cases have become more frequent when people in military uniform without identification marks pose as CCC employees.

“One of the most pressing problems is cases when individuals in uniform without insignia pose as TCC servicemen,” the explanatory note states.

The Council believes that the lack of clear identification undermines trust in the CCC and creates tension in society.

“Citizens cannot quickly distinguish between genuine military personnel and those acting illegally,” the authors emphasize.

In addition to tokens, the bill also provides for other rules. In particular, when applying, a CCC employee must state their last name, position, and show their official ID upon request.

At the same time, the document prohibits hiding the token or preventing a person from being able to view it or capture it in a photo or video.

It is expected that such changes will help reduce abuses and increase trust in mobilization processes.

Recall that Ukraine is preparing a large-scale mobilization reform , which involves changing approaches to persons wanted by territorial recruitment centers.

As reported, as part of the mobilization reform , territorial recruitment centers may disappear, and another structure will be created in their place.
